Key dates for the 2026 Dream season

With new expansion teams joining the league, it feels like the WNBA schedule gets bigger every single year. But charting a team’s path to the postseason is still as exciting as ever.

Here are a handful of moments to keep an eye on during the Dream’s 2026 campaign.

  • Home Opener (May 17): The Dream’s first home game is a Sunday afternoon showdown against the Las Vegas Aces at State Farm Arena.
  • Reese returns to Chicago: Any matchup against the Sky is bound to be a physical, highly competitive battle—especially with Reese facing her former team. You won’t wanna miss their first matchup in June, as it’s the only time Reese will play in her former home arena during the regular season.
  • WNBA All-Star Weekend (July 24–25): The midsummer showcase is the perfect time to evaluate the roster before the schedule accelerates into a late-season playoff sprint. Expect to see Atlanta’s brightest stars light up Chicago this July.

Atlanta Dream TV schedule FAQ

How many games are on the Dream schedule?

Atlanta plays a 44-game regular-season schedule in 2026, with at least 28 of those games airing on national TV.

Who are the Dream's biggest rivals?

Atlanta has established intense Eastern Conference rivalries with the Connecticut Sun and the Indiana Fever. Recently, matchups against the Chicago Sky have also become fiercely competitive, and could become more so because of Angel Reese's trade from the Sky to the Dream.

What time do Atlanta Dream home games start?

The Dream split their home games between Gateway Center Arena and State Farm Arena. Weeknight games at either venue typically begin at 7:00 p.m. or 7:30 p.m. ET. Meanwhile, weekend start times can vary significantly based on national television broadcasting windows.

Do the Dream have any holiday games in 2026?

Yes, the Atlanta Dream are scheduled to play on two major holidays during the 2026 season. They will travel to face the Minnesota Lynx on Mother's Day (May 10) and host the Golden State Valkyries on Independence Day (July 4).
